## Notification Fan-Out Backpressure

The Quillhorn notifier fans out each event to every subscriber shard, and under load the downstream queues can fill faster than workers drain them. When the pending depth crosses the soft limit, the dispatcher switches to batched delivery and sheds low-priority pushes first. Do not raise the shard concurrency without checking the drain-rate dashboard, as past incidents came from exactly that change. Before touching any of these knobs, read the full backpressure design notes on the internal page below.

runbook for tagug-hafog: https://jira.lumiclabs.internal/projects/pages/pages/9773c0d8

## Deployment — Coilstock Planner

Coilstock is deployed as a single container per region, scheduled by the Harbell orchestrator. Restock plans are generated nightly, so deploys should land before the 02:00 planning window. After deploying, confirm the planner picks up route data from the Marlowe depot feed and that the health endpoint reports green. The deploy script injects the environment configuration shown below.

service settings:
[sorys]
port = 8000
team = eliius
host = sorys.novacstack.example
region = south-3
access_code = ac_f66665
timeout_ms = 250

Finance Review Summary — Warranty Costs

Quick heads-up as you settle in: warranty spend on the Meridex V2 pump line ran about 40% over plan this quarter. Root cause looks like a faulty seal batch from our Draventon plant, and field replacements in the Kellsworth region have been pricier than modelled. Provisions have been topped up, but margins on the whole Meridex family are now under review. We've captured the fallout in next quarter's forecast already. The confidential note on our forward business plans follows directly below.

board note of hawep-tahag: The steering committee signed off on a budget of $426.4 million for Project Raliel.

Our investigation into Chimewell's cron drift found the scheduler's tick loop accumulating error from a coarse monotonic clock, compounded by jitter we inject to avoid thundering herds. The fix resynchronizes against wall time every N ticks rather than per-run. Reviewers should check the resync logic against the tuning constants that follow.

tuning constants:
THRESHOLDS = {
    "kelix": 280,
    "druvan": 756,
    "oliael": 399,
}